Output 735231252d463d57257f65034ee60cb8b499eec791dbbe214d89d69b9fc185fc:53

value
2063414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 854c18c0283d3fe1343531147f784082a0c80323 OP_EQUAL
address
3DqpxM6nRLvGaNchi2a7WuPQyzDg7dPg9b
transaction
735231252d463d57257f65034ee60cb8b499eec791dbbe214d89d69b9fc185fc
spent
true